Description
1904-12 KEVII 1s brown, complete sheet lacking the upper left corner stamp, brilliant fresh o.g. (trace of hinge on one stamp only), Only 255 sheets printed and a remarkable item in its own right, but much enhanced by the presence of the missing stamp, tied to a large official registered cover (Royal Arms on flap) to Buenos Aires by type F4C cds dated ‘AU 5 10’ with blue ‘Falkland Islands’ registration label at lower left. The cover (which must be extremely rare as a commercial solo franking of 1s paying quadruple rate + 2d registration), addressed to the President of the Argentine Philatelic Society contained this and other sheets, making up a £10 order (original invoice enclosed!) The official form, dated 2/8/10, begins ‘…. Stamps which I enclose herewith as enumerated below PART OF WHICH ARE ON THE ENVELOPE’. A wonderful piece of philatelic history, and a quite extraordinary survival, to have the stamp on cover and the very sheet from which it came! SG 48, cat £2,990+
